Here are five ways to get your smile photo-ready before your summer adventures begin.
1. Schedule a Professional Cleaning
One of the easiest and most effective ways to refresh your smile is by visiting your dentist for a professional cleaning. Over time, plaque and tartar build up on your teeth even with regular brushing and flossing. A dental cleaning removes that buildup and polishes your teeth, making them look brighter and healthier almost instantly.
It also gives your dentist a chance to catch small issues like early cavities or gum irritation before they turn into painful problems that could interfere with your vacation plans.
2. Whiten Your Teeth Safely
Want to take your smile to the next level? Teeth whitening is a popular option before summer trips. Over-the-counter products can help but professional whitening treatments from your dentist are safer, more effective and deliver faster results. Many in-office treatments can brighten your teeth by several shades in just one visit.
Even if you choose a take-home whitening kit from your dentist, you’ll get custom trays and dentist-approved solutions that are gentler on your enamel than store-bought options.
3. Drink and Eat Smart
Planning to indulge in your favorite iced coffees, BBQ sauces or popsicles this summer? Be mindful, as many summertime favorites are known to stain teeth. To keep your smile bright for those vacation snapshots, rinse your mouth with water after consuming dark or sugary drinks and brush when possible.
Also try adding more tooth-friendly foods to your diet. Crunchy fruits and vegetables like apples, carrots and celery help scrub your teeth naturally. Dairy products like cheese and yogurt can help strengthen enamel.
4. Stay Hydrated for a Healthy Mouth
Hot weather and increased outdoor activity mean you’ll be sweating more and possibly dehydrated if you are not careful. A dry mouth is not just uncomfortable. It can also lead to bad breath and a higher risk of cavities. Saliva plays an important role in washing away food particles and neutralizing acids.
Drinking plenty of water helps keep your mouth moist and your teeth cleaner throughout the day. If you’re traveling, keep a water bottle with you and avoid drinking too many sugary or acidic beverages.
5. Protect Your Smile On the Go
Whether you’re hiking in the mountains or playing volleyball at the beach, summer fun sometimes comes with unexpected accidents. If you’re taking part in contact sports or high-risk activities, consider wearing a mouthguard to protect your teeth from chips or breaks.
Also remember to pack your dental care essentials. A travel toothbrush, toothpaste, floss and even a small bottle of mouthwash can help you maintain your oral hygiene routine wherever you go.
